Makansutra

Founded by the foodie photojournalist K. F. Seetoh of Singapore, the name traces its history from the words makan (Bahasa Indonesian term for eating) and sutra (Sanskrit term meaning guide or lessons). A museum and restaurant in one, the Makansutra Asian Food Village is the newest enticement at the Manila Ocean Park. Makansutra Asian Food Village is a delightful treat for food aficionados who love authentic dishes from Singapore,India and Malaysia. Top-selling dishes include Laksa, a spicy noodle soup from Persia and Satay, a barbequed chicken, beef or mutton spiced with seasonings. Its best-selling drinks are the Teh or Kopi Tarik and “Michael Jackson drink”. Experience Southeast Asia with Makansutra.
